ALV_S_PCTL SAP (Structure for Checking Print in ALV) Structure details

Dictionary Type: Structure
Description: Structure for Checking Print in ALV




ABAP Code to SELECT data from ALV_S_PCTL
Related tables to ALV_S_PCTL
Access table ALV_S_PCTL




Structure field list including key, data, relationships and ABAP select examples

ALV_S_PCTL is a standard SAP Structure so does not store data like a database table does. It can be used to define the fields of other actual tables or to process "Structure for Checking Print in ALV" Information within sap ABAP programs.

This is done by declaring abap internal tables, work areas or database tables based on this Structure. These can then be used to store and process the required data appropriately.

i.e. DATA: wa_ALV_S_PCTL TYPE ALV_S_PCTL.

The ALV_S_PCTL table consists of various fields, each holding specific information or linking keys about Structure for Checking Print in ALV data available in SAP. These include PDEST (Spool Parameter: Name of Device), PRCOP (Spool Parameter: Number of Copies), PLIST (Spool Parameter: Name of Spool Request), PRTXT (Spool Parameter: Description Text).. See below for full list along with technical details, documentation, text table, check tables, foreign key relationships, conversion routines, relevant tcodes and example ABAP select code etc. .

Delivery Class:
Display/Maintenance via tcode SM30: Display/Maintenance Allowed but with Restrictions
SAP enhancement categories: Can Be Enhanced (Deep)


SAP ALV_S_PCTL structure fields - Full list of fields found in SAP data dictionary

Field Description Data Element Data Type length (Dec) Check table Conversion Routine Domain Name MemoryID SHLP
PRI_PARAMS 0
PDESTSpool Parameter: Name of Device SYPRI_PDESTCHAR4SPDEVRSPOPNAME
PRCOPSpool Parameter: Number of Copies SYPRI_PRCOPNUMC3SYNUM03
PLISTSpool Parameter: Name of Spool Request SYPRI_PLISTCHAR12SYCHAR12
PRTXTSpool Parameter: Description Text SYPRI_PRTXTCHAR68SYCHAR68K
PRIMMSpool Parameter: Print Now SYPRI_PRIMMCHAR1SYCHAR01
PRRELSpool Parameter: Delete Spool Request Immediately SYPRI_PRRELCHAR1SYCHAR01
PRNEWSpool Parameter: New Print Request SYPRI_PRNEWCHAR1SYCHAR01
PEXPISpool-Parameter: Retention SYPRI_PEXPINUMC1SYNUM01
LINCTSpool Parameter: Page Length SYPRI_LINCTINT410SYST_SHORT
LINSZSpool Parameter: List Width SYPRI_LINSZINT410SYST_SHORT
PAARTSpool Parameter: Page Format SYPRI_PAARTCHAR16RSPOPAPER
PRBIGSpool Parameter: Cover Page SYPRI_PRBIGCHAR1SYCHAR01
PRSAPSpool Parameter: Standard Cover Page SYPRI_PRSAPCHAR1SYPRSAP
PRRECSpool Parameter: Recipient Name SYPRI_PRRECCHAR12SYCHAR12
PRABTSpool Parameter: Department Name SYPRI_PRABTCHAR12SYCHAR12K
PRBERSpool Parameter: Authorization Value SYPRI_PRBERCHAR12SYCHAR12SAU
PRDSNSpool Parameter: Name of Spool File SYPRI_PRDSNCHAR6SYCHAR06
PTYPESpool Parameter: Type of Spool Request SYPRI_PTYPECHAR12SYCHAR12
ARMODSpool Parameter: Storage Mode SYPRI_ARMODCHAR1SYARMOD
FOOTLSpool Parameter: Footer SYPRI_FOOTLCHAR1SYCHAR01
PRIOTSpool Parameter: Priority SYPRI_PRIORNUMC1SYNUM01
PRUNXSpool Parameter: Operating System Cover Page SYPRI_PRUNXCHAR1SYPRSAP
PRKEYEXTSpool Parameter: Keys SYPRI_PRKEYCHAR16SYPRKEY
PRCHKSpool Parameter: Dheck Total SYPRI_CHECKINT410SYST_SHORT
ARC_PARAMS 0
SAP_OBJECTArchiving Parameter: Object Type of SAP Object SYARC_SAP_OBJECTCHAR10OJ_NAMEOAO
AR_OBJECTArchiving Parameter: Document Type SYARC_AR_OBJECTCHAR10SADC10_DVDOK
ARCHIV_IDArchiving Parameter: Target Storage System SYARC_ARCHIV_IDCHAR2SADC2
DOC_TYPEArchiving Parameter: Document Type SYARC_DOC_TYPECHAR20SADC20_DD
RPC_HOSTArchiving Parameter: RPC Host SYARC_RPC_HOSTCHAR32SADC32
RPC_SERVICArchiving Parameter: RPC Service/RFC Destination SYARC_RPC_SERVICCHAR32SADC32
INTERFACEArchiving Parameter: Communication Connection Component SYARC_INTERFACECHAR14SADC14
MANDANTArchiving Parameter: Client SYARC_MANDANTCLNT3MANDT
REPORTArchiving Parameter: Program Name SYARC_REPORTCHAR40PROGRAMM
INFOArchiving Parameter: Info Field SYARC_INFOCHAR3SADC3
ARCTEXTArchiving Parameter: Text Information Field SYARC_ARCTEXTCHAR40SADC40
DATUMArchiving Parameter: Archiving Date SYARC_DATUMCHAR8SADC8
ARCUSERArchiving Parameter: User SYARC_ARCUSERCHAR12SADC12
PRINTERArchiving Parameter: Target Output Device SYARC_PRINTERCHAR4SPDEVRSPOPNAME
FORMULARArchiving Parameter: Output Format SYARC_FORMULARCHAR16SADC16
ARCHIVPATHArchiving Parameter: Standard Path SYARC_ARCHIVPATHCHAR70SADCK70
PROTOKOLLArchiving Parameter: Log SYARC_PROTOKOLLCHAR8SADC8_PROT
VERSIONArchiving Parameter: Version Number SYARC_VERSIONCHAR4SADVERSION
ACHECKArchiving Parameter: Check Total SYARC_CHECKINT410SYST_SHORT

Key field Non-key field



How do I retrieve data from SAP structure ALV_S_PCTL using ABAP code?

As ALV_S_PCTL is a database structure and not a table it does not store any data in the SAP data dictionary. The ABAP SELECT statement is therefore not appropriate and can not be performed on ALV_S_PCTL as there is no data to select.

How to access SAP table ALV_S_PCTL

Within an ECC or HANA version of SAP you can also view further information about ALV_S_PCTL and the data within it using relevant transactions such as

SE11 (ABAP Dictionary Maintenance)
SM30 (Maintain Table Data)
SE80 (Object Navigator)
SE16 (Data Browser).


Search for further information about these or an SAP related objects



Comments on this SAP object

What made you want to lookup this SAP object? Please tell us what you were looking for and anything you would like to be included on this page!